The announcement was released via PR Newswire from DuPont’s Wilmington, Delaware headquarters on Thursday at 13:00 UTC. Per the official statement, the RO Operations Advisor leverages DuPont’s decades of water science expertise paired with advanced machine learning models to analyze site-specific historical operating data for individual RO systems, delivering customized guidance on cleaning schedules, membrane replacement timelines, and performance optimization. Expert Insights

From a strategic financial perspective, this launch is aligned with DuPont’s multi-year initiative to expand high-margin recurring revenue streams within its Water Solutions segment, which accounted for approximately 18% of the firm’s 2025 total consolidated revenue of $12.8 billion. Digital software and service offerings in the industrial water segment typically carry gross margins 1,500 to 2,000 basis points higher than DuPont’s core membrane and resin hardware sales, so scaled adoption of the RO Operations Advisor is expected to drive gradual segment margin expansion over the 2027 to 2029 forecast period. The addressable market for this product is large and fast-growing: S&P Global estimates the global digital water management market will grow at an 11.4% compound annual growth rate (CAGR) through 2031, outpacing the 6.2% CAGR of the broader industrial water treatment market, as operators face rising energy costs and stricter wastewater discharge regulations across most major economies. DuPont’s existing installed base of over 12,000 commercial RO systems globally creates a low-friction cross-sell opportunity: our base case analysis estimates that if DuPont captures 12% of its existing RO customer base for the RO Operations Advisor in the first 24 months post-launch, the product would generate roughly $115 million in incremental annual recurring revenue (ARR), with an estimated gross margin profile of 78% or higher. That said, there are material neutral risks to adoption trajectory to consider: uptake may be slower than expected for small and mid-sized water operators with limited digital data infrastructure, and competition from niche vertical-specific water analytics startups could put moderate pressure on pricing over the long term. The product’s embedded ESG performance tracking functionality does reduce this competitive risk somewhat, as DuPont’s LRQA-validated sustainability measurement framework is a moat that smaller competitors cannot easily replicate. Overall, this launch is consistent with DuPont’s stated transition from a commodity materials provider to an end-to-end solution provider, a shift that is expected to reduce revenue cyclicality by offsetting volatile hardware capital expenditure sales with stable recurring software and service revenue.
